Output 7625659825c409f39e251df0524ebc0d25a66295f5bbfa3179e26a9e71656cd0:0

value
715794
script pubkey
OP_0 OP_PUSHBYTES_20 95454f6c08a285f2f9589551857946483ae8e55d
address
bc1qj4z57mqg52zl972cj4gc272xfqaw3e2afkyc6d
transaction
7625659825c409f39e251df0524ebc0d25a66295f5bbfa3179e26a9e71656cd0
spent
true